Australia Proximity and Displacement Sensors Market Overview

The Australia proximity and displacement sensors market is witnessing steady growth driven by increasing automation across various industries such as manufacturing, automotive, and healthcare. These sensors are crucial for detecting the presence or absence of an object and measuring its distance from a target with high accuracy. The market is characterized by the adoption of advanced technologies like ultrasonic, inductive, capacitive, and photoelectric sensors to improve operational efficiency and ensure workplace safety. Key players in the market are focusing on product innovations, such as miniaturization and integration with IoT capabilities, to meet the evolving demands of end-users. Additionally, the growing trend towards smart factories and the Internet of Things (IoT) is expected to further drive the demand for proximity and displacement sensors in Australia.

Australia Proximity and Displacement Sensors Market Challenges

In the Australia proximity and displacement sensors market, several challenges are faced by manufacturers and suppliers. One key challenge is the increasing competition from global players offering lower-priced products, leading to pricing pressures and potential margin erosion for local companies. Additionally, the rapidly evolving technology landscape requires continuous investment in research and development to stay competitive and meet the changing demands of customers. Another challenge is the need to comply with stringent regulations and standards related to product quality, safety, and environmental impact. Furthermore, the economic uncertainties and fluctuations in demand due to various factors such as global trade tensions and the ongoing COVID-19 pandemic can also impact the growth and stability of the market. Overall, navigating these challenges requires strategic planning, innovation, and adaptability for companies operating in the Australia proximity and displacement sensors market.

Australia Proximity and Displacement Sensors Market Government Policy

In Australia, the proximity and displacement sensors market is influenced by various government policies focused on promoting innovation, sustainability, and industrial growth. The government offers research and development tax incentives to support companies in developing advanced sensor technologies. Additionally, there are regulations in place to ensure the safety and reliability of sensors used in industries such as manufacturing, automotive, and healthcare. The government also encourages the adoption of sensors for improving efficiency and reducing environmental impact in sectors like agriculture and mining. Overall, the policies aim to foster a competitive market environment, drive technological advancements, and enhance the overall competitiveness of Australian industries through the effective use of proximity and displacement sensors.
